Step-by-Step Process to Spot and Address Key Performance Hurdles

Addressing website performance issues systematically ensures no critical factor is overlooked. Here are five essential steps:

  1. Gather Baseline Data: Use Spindog’s initial audit to establish current load times, server response times, and asset sizes.
  2. Identify Major Contributors: Leverage Spindog’s detailed reports to pinpoint which assets or scripts contribute most to delays. For example, large video files or third-party plugins often account for 60-70% of load time.
  3. Prioritize Fixes: Focus on high-impact issues first, such as reducing image sizes by 50% or implementing server-side caching, which can cut load times by 20-30%.
  4. Implement Optimizations: Use Spindog’s recommendations—like minifying CSS/JS, enabling CDN, or compressing assets—and verify improvements through subsequent scans.
  5. Monitor and Iterate: Continuously track performance metrics via Spindog’s dashboard, ensuring gains are sustained and adapting to new issues as they arise.

For example, after optimizing images in a case where initial load times were 4.2 seconds, subsequent tests showed a reduction to 2.9 seconds—saving users an average of 1.3 seconds, which correlates with a 10% increase in retention.

Maximize Load Speeds by Streamlining Asset Delivery with Spindog

Optimizing asset delivery is crucial for reducing load times, especially with media-heavy sites. Spindog Help facilitates this through several advanced techniques:

  • Image Optimization: Automatically detects large images and recommends compression or next-gen formats like WebP, which can reduce file sizes by up to 50% without quality loss.
  • Lazy Loading: Guides implementation of lazy loading for images and videos, decreasing initial page load by 30-40%.
  • Content Delivery Network (CDN) Integration: Spindog’s diagnostics identify regions with high latency, prompting configuration of CDN nodes closer to users.
  • Asset Minification and Compression: Suggests minifying CSS/JS files, which often decreases size by 20-30%, expediting rendering times.

Concrete example: A news website reduced total asset size from 4MB to 2.2MB, resulting in a 35% faster load time, with mobile users experiencing 40% quicker access—significantly improving engagement metrics.

Avoid These 4 Common Troubleshooting Errors with Spindog’s Guidance

Effective troubleshooting requires precision. Common mistakes include:

  1. Overlooking Real User Data: Relying solely on synthetic tests misses actual user experience issues. Spindog’s real user monitoring (RUM) captures authentic performance data, highlighting issues like device-specific delays.
  2. Ignoring Server-Side Bottlenecks: Many focus on front-end optimization but ignore backend delays. Spindog’s server analytics reveal HTTP response times exceeding industry standards (>200ms), prompting server-side improvements.
  3. Applying Generic Fixes: One-size-fits-all solutions often fail. Spindog’s tailored recommendations—such as specific script deferment or image compression—maximize impact.
  4. Neglecting Continuous Monitoring: Speed improvements can regress. Spindog’s ongoing monitoring ensures sustained performance and alerts for regressions, enabling quick correction.

By avoiding these pitfalls, teams can achieve consistent speed improvements and better resource allocation.
